The Ford Mustang Mach-E represents Ford's ambitious entry into the electric vehicle market, combining the iconic Mustang heritage with modern EV technology. As a fully electric crossover, it offers zero-emission driving with impressive acceleration and range. With 2,200 complaints across its short production history, many issues relate to first-generation EV technology that Ford has actively addressed through over-the-air software updates. Notably, no deaths have been associated with this model.

Complaints by Model Year

All Model Years

Year Complaints Recalls Crashes Fires Rating
2026 0 2 0 0 Good
2025 32 5 0 0 Good
2024 128 3 10 0 Good
2023 374 3 30 2 Average
2022 426 8 50 0 Average
2021 1,240 12 38 2 Avoid

Frequently Asked Questions

What are the most common Mustang Mach-E problems?

The most reported issues involve the electrical system and forward collision avoidance sensors. Most problems can be addressed through Ford's over-the-air software updates.

Which Mustang Mach-E years should I avoid?

The 2021 model year, as the first production year, has the most reported issues. Ford has significantly improved the vehicle through subsequent model years and software updates.

What are the best Mustang Mach-E model years?

The 2025 and 2024 model years show substantially fewer complaints, benefiting from refined software and hardware improvements learned from early production.

Can Mustang Mach-E problems be fixed with software updates?

Yes, many issues can be resolved through over-the-air updates, which is one of the advantages of modern EVs. Ford continues to improve the driving experience through regular software releases.

Is the Mustang Mach-E safe?

The Mustang Mach-E has strong safety credentials with no reported deaths in NHTSA data. The collision avoidance system, while sometimes overly sensitive, provides an important safety layer.
